The agricultural sector relies heavily on NPK fertilizers to enhance crop yields and soil health. Producing these essential nutrients requires specialized machinery, particularly NPK making equipments and NPK drying equipment. These systems work in tandem to transform raw materials into high-quality fertilizers with precise N-P-K ratios, ensuring optimal plant nutrition and agricultural productivity.

Understanding NPK Making Equipments


At the heart of fertilizer production lies NPK making equipments, which handles the entire process from raw material preparation to granulation. This equipment typically includes crushers for size reduction, mixers for homogeneous blending, and granulators that form uniform fertilizer pellets. Modern systems incorporate advanced automation for precise control over nutrient ratios and production parameters.

The Role of NPK Drying Equipment


Following granulation, NPK drying equipment plays a critical role in moisture removal. Rotary dryers, the most common type, use controlled heat to reduce moisture content while preserving nutrient integrity. Proper drying prevents caking during storage and ensures product stability, making it an essential step in fertilizer production.

Key Components of Production Lines


A complete NPK fertilizer production line integrates several crucial components: material crushers, batching systems, mixers, granulators, dryers, coolers, and packaging machines. Each piece of equipment serves a specific function in transforming raw materials into finished fertilizer products ready for agricultural use.
